The House of Commons’ Finance Services is seeking to staff the Senior Specialist, Procurement position. In the Senior Specialist, Procurement role, you will conduct and oversee procurement on behalf of the House of Commons, including the design and implementation of the House’s most complex procurement initiatives, while ensuring compliance with the House of Commons Procurement Policy and practices. This includes market and category analyses, process oversight, and negotiation of pricing, incentives, and performance adjustments with vendors. You will directly or indirectly supervise team members who help you execute procurement activities and ensure projects are fully documented. You will assist clients in executing contract and vendor performance activities. To be successful in this role, you will draw on your extensive experience in designing and leading requests for proposals, ideally in a public sector context. You will expertly deploy your ability to understand the larger business context and objectives while attending to detail with the goal of ensuring procurement guardrails are respected. In current or past roles, you are seen by your teammates as a procurement expert and coach who enjoys helping less experienced team members grow.
